Stanmore (HA7) sits on the wooded high ground of north Harrow, where Georgian cottages on Stanmore Hill and large period houses along Old Church Lane make rear and side extensions a careful design exercise rather than a routine build.
Two conservation areas plus Harrow's Article 4 directions mean front-facing works and many minor alterations here need consent, so we always check the exact boundary and Article 4 status before deciding between permitted development and a full householder application.


Planning in Stanmore (HA7): what to know before you apply
Inside the Stanmore Hill or Old Church Lane conservation areas, expect a full householder application for most visible work and reduced permitted-development scope under Article 4. Rear extensions can still succeed where scale, materials and tree impact respect the historic setting.
Typical Stanmore housing stock
Stanmore Hill mixes Georgian and Victorian cottages with grand detached villas on one of the highest points in London. Old Church Lane, of medieval origin around the 1632 old church, carries substantial period houses in mature wooded plots.

Where planning drawings gain design consent, building regulations drawings prove your project meets the technical standards for a safe, warm, structurally sound building. DrawingsDirect produces full-plans building control packages for London extensions, lofts and conversions, with structural calculations produced in-house rather than subcontracted.
What do building regulations drawings cover?
A building control package translates the approved design into a buildable, compliant specification.
- Construction sections and detailed junctions
- Structural drawings and calculations (steel beams, foundations, loadings)
- Part L thermal performance and insulation specification
- Fire safety — escape routes, protected structure, alarms
- Drainage and ventilation layouts
Full Plans or Building Notice — which should I choose?
A Full Plans application has your drawings checked and approved by Building Control before work starts, giving certainty and a document lenders and buyers like to see. A Building Notice lets simpler work start sooner but is inspected as it proceeds, with less up-front certainty. For most London extensions and loft conversions we recommend Full Plans, and prepare the package accordingly.
| Factor | Full Plans | Building Notice |
|---|---|---|
| Drawings checked before work starts | Yes | No |
| Up-front certainty | High — approval in writing | Lower — inspected as built |
| Best for | Extensions, lofts, structural work | Minor, simple works |
| Evidence for lenders and buyers | Full approval record | Completion certificate only |
| Risk of costly on-site rework | Low | Higher if issues are found late |
